| 中文摘要: |
| 目的 评估Soleris微生物快速检测法在食品霉菌和酵母检测的适用性及与国家标准方法的等效性。方法 参考国内外标准, 开展包容性、排他性、灵敏度与相对检出限、耐变性、批间变异5项参数验证, 与GB 4789.15—2016《食品安全国家标准 食品微生物学检验 霉菌和酵母计数》进行等效性对比。结果 30株目标菌均检出, 包容性100%; 31株非目标菌均未检出, 排他性100%。不同食品基质相对检出限均小于接受限1.5。耐变性及试剂批次差异, 对检测结果无显著差异, 重复性良好。检测时间缩短至48 h内。结论 利用Soleris微生物快速检测法检测食品中霉菌和酵母的检测结果与GB 4789.15—2016方法具有等效性, 可用于食品中霉菌和酵母的快速检测, 为食品安全质控、监督抽检及应急筛查提供高效技术支撑。 |
| 英文摘要: |
| Objective To evaluate the applicability of the Soleris rapid microbial detection method for detecting molds and yeasts in food and its equivalence with the national standard method. Methods Validation experiments were performed in accordance with domestic and international standards, focusing on 5 core parameters: Inclusivity, exclusivity, sensitivity, relative limit of detection, robustness and inter-batch variability. A systematic equivalence comparison was conducted against the conventional reference method specified in GB 4789.15—2016 National food safety standard-Microbiological examination of food-Enumeration of molds and yeasts. Results All 30 target mold and yeast strains were successfully detected, yielding an inclusivity rate of 100%; while none of the 31 non-target strains were detected, resulting in an exclusivity rate of 100%. The relative limit of detection values across diverse food matrices were consistently below the preset acceptance threshold of 1.5. Robustness and differences between reagent batches had no statistically significant impact on the detection results, demonstrating excellent repeatability. The detection time was shortened to within 48 hours. Conclusion The detection results of mold and yeast in food using the Soleris microbial rapid detection method are equivalent to the GB 4789.15—2016 method and can be used for the rapid detection of mold and yeast in food, providing efficient technical support for food safety quality control, supervision and sampling inspection, and emergency screening. |
